What does a blinking red light at a railroad crossing indicate?

Explanation:
A blinking red light at a railroad crossing serves as a critical warning signal for drivers. This signal indicates that a train is approaching the crossing, and it is imperative for vehicles to come to a complete stop immediately. The nature of the warning is emphatic, ensuring that drivers are alerted to the potential danger posed by an oncoming train, which may not always be visible until it’s too late. This cautionary measure is in place to protect both vehicle occupants and train passengers, as the consequences of ignoring this signal can be severe. Unlike standard traffic signals that may allow for some action during certain situations, the blinking red light at a railroad crossing demands immediate compliance to avoid collisions, underscoring the importance of adhering to safety regulations at these hazardous points.
